SALEM COURTHOUSE SQUARE INC. <br />DEMOLITION <br />1997 <br />1.1 CONTRACTOR USE OF THE SITE <br />SECTION 01043 <br />PROJECT COORDINATION <br />PAGE 1 OF 1 <br />A. Public areas at the project site may remain occupied by the Owner and the public in connection with the <br />Owner's ordinary operations. The Contractor shall at all times perform the work so as to cause the <br />least inconvenience possible to the Owner, the public, and other contractors. <br />B. The Contractor shall minimize the amount of space used for storage of materials and debris in <br />connection with the work and shall at all times maintain the work area in a neat and orderly manner. <br />The Contractor shall coardinate his use of the project site and its space requirements with the Owner's <br />Representative. The Contractor shall limit the use of the premises for work and storage, and <br />coordinate his activities with other contractors working in the area. <br />C. The Contractor assumes full responsibility for the protection and safekeeping of his materials and <br />equipment used and stored on the project site. The Contractor shall protect all e~sting objects and <br />finishes from damage during the abatement. In the event of damage to e~sting building equipment, <br />the Contractor will notify the Owner's Representative immediately, and the damage will be repaired at <br />the Contractor's expense. <br />D. Designate bathroom facilities for workers will be provided by the Abatement contractor. <br />1.2 PROJECT MEETING5 <br />The contractor may be required to attend project coordination meetings during the project as scheduled by <br />the Owner or his representative. <br />1.3 PRE-CONSTRUCTION MEETING <br />The Contractor shall attend a pre-construction meeting to present his work plan and project schedule and <br />discuss matters specific to the project. <br />A. Agenda: <br />1. Distribute and discuss tentative Asbestos Removal and Demolition schedule. <br />2. Discuss processing of field decisions, Demolition Change authorizations, and Change Orders. <br />3. Discuss Procedure for maintaining Project Record Documents. <br />4. Discuss use of premises, including site, existing building, storage areas, and security. <br />5. Discuss deliveries, safety, parking, housekeeping. <br />END OF SECTION <br />
